Maryland HB716 prohibits land surveyors and property line surveyors from conducting surveys on private property during deer firearms hunting season.
Maryland HB716 amends the Business Occupations and Professions Article to prohibit land surveyors and property line surveyors from conducting surveys on private property during deer firearms hunting season without the owner's written permission. The bill also imposes a penalty for violations, which can include a fine or imprisonment. The Board of Professional Engineers and Surveyors is tasked with setting the penalty amount, considering factors such as the seriousness of the violation and the violator's history.
